ReFLEX-XMODEM在汽車安全控制應(yīng)用 下
基于ReFLEX技術(shù)的XMODEM應(yīng)用于汽車無(wú)線遠(yuǎn)程安全控制系統(tǒng),提供了一種新型的汽車安全保障的電子檢測(cè)與控制系統(tǒng)解決方案。此系統(tǒng)中自身配備ReFLEX-XMODEM尋呼模塊,在汽車發(fā)動(dòng)機(jī)、油路、啟動(dòng)裝置等關(guān)鍵部位裝入單總線的自動(dòng)身份識(shí)別(ID)芯片,同時(shí)駕駛者持有電子鑰匙,電子檢測(cè)控制器既可以對(duì)汽車的固有設(shè)備進(jìn)行身份識(shí)別,也可對(duì)駕駛者進(jìn)行身份識(shí)別,最終也可以通過(guò)無(wú)線的ReFLEX-XMODEM來(lái)遠(yuǎn)程控制汽車,這樣,完成了一個(gè)可靠的汽車遠(yuǎn)程安全控制系統(tǒng)。
系統(tǒng)硬件
系統(tǒng)硬件總框圖如圖1所示。整個(gè)系統(tǒng)硬件由CPU(AT90S8515)、ReFLEX-XMODEM模板、由ID芯片組成的汽車安全保障電路以及接口電路和系統(tǒng)指示電路等組成。其中CPU采用Atmel公司的高速AVR 8位RISC單片機(jī)-AT90S8515,該器件包含8kB的SPI在線可編程Flash;512B的SRAM;512B的在線可編程EEPROM,運(yùn)行速度可以達(dá)到8MIPS,工作電壓最低可以達(dá)到2.7V。
圖1 硬件系統(tǒng)原理
ReFLEX是一種高速的雙向無(wú)線尋呼打包技術(shù),可以完成雙向同步數(shù)據(jù)傳輸,一個(gè)ReFLEX尋呼網(wǎng)的最大容量可以達(dá)到9億以上。XMODEM協(xié)議是一種廣泛使用的異步文件運(yùn)輸協(xié)議。這種協(xié)議以128B的形式傳輸數(shù)據(jù),并且每個(gè)塊都使用一個(gè)校驗(yàn)和過(guò)程來(lái)進(jìn)行錯(cuò)誤檢測(cè)。ReFLEX-XMODEM模塊使用了CRC錯(cuò)誤偵測(cè)方法,傳輸?shù)臏?zhǔn)確率可高達(dá)99.6%。
本系統(tǒng)采用的ReFLEX-XMODEM模塊是Advantra公司的WIRLKI,數(shù)據(jù)傳輸波特率設(shè)定為2400bps。
系統(tǒng)ID芯片采用Maxim公司的DS2406和DS1990A,其控制采用3個(gè)引腳:信號(hào)線、輸出口(PIO)及地線。主要特點(diǎn)如下:OC門輸出的單總線,可使多個(gè)ID芯片掛在同一根總線上,各自獨(dú)立地通與斷,CPU可以分別對(duì)其進(jìn)行讀、寫操作,以實(shí)現(xiàn)遠(yuǎn)距離閉環(huán)控制。漏極開路的PIO口允許有50mA的灌電流,可輸出高、低電平以實(shí)現(xiàn)對(duì)其他器件的控制。此外,該芯片還具有64位的激光ROM,出廠時(shí)就已在激光ROM內(nèi)固化了唯一的身份識(shí)別碼。
核心控制電路
核心控制電路的主要功能是:
1. 檢測(cè)ID芯片的密碼以及發(fā)出指示和控制信號(hào),并作為ID芯片與計(jì)算機(jī)的接口設(shè)備來(lái)讀取ID芯片密碼和對(duì)自身EEPROM中的ID密碼進(jìn)行在線修改。CPU通過(guò)接口J3-1~J3-6利用串行方式下載程序和讀寫EEPROM數(shù)據(jù),通過(guò)IO接口J2-1~J2-2來(lái)讀ID芯片密碼,檢測(cè)、修改EEPROM數(shù)據(jù),同時(shí)通過(guò)接口J1-1、J1-2與汽車安全保障電路連接,用以檢測(cè)ID芯片密碼是否正確與缺損以及發(fā)出啟動(dòng)信號(hào)以開啟油路及啟動(dòng)裝置。
汽車安全保障電路主要包含四個(gè)固有的ID芯片,可分別安裝在汽車的發(fā)動(dòng)機(jī)、油路、啟動(dòng)裝置等關(guān)鍵部位, CPU的EEPROM中存有四組不同的密碼對(duì)應(yīng)四個(gè)ID按鈕。四個(gè)固有的ID芯片加上一個(gè)按鈕接口掛在同一根信號(hào)線上并連到J1-2。當(dāng)汽車電源接通時(shí),CPU首先通過(guò)J1-2、J1-1檢測(cè)是否存在四個(gè)固有ID芯片密碼,然后,駕駛者把ID按鈕按在按鈕接口上,CPU比較按鈕ID密碼是否與EEPROM中四個(gè)密碼中的其中一個(gè)相符,并確定是否接通油路、啟動(dòng)裝置的開關(guān)。
2. 通過(guò)與ReFLEX-XMODEM的通信,接收到最新的遠(yuǎn)程控制命令,根據(jù)命令的不同,采取不同的控制方式。A:立即關(guān)閉發(fā)動(dòng)機(jī)、油路;B:延時(shí)關(guān)閉發(fā)動(dòng)機(jī)、油路;C:上傳/修改EEPROM中的固化密碼。
3. 通過(guò)指示燈和蜂鳴器用于系統(tǒng)工作的指示和提醒功能。
系統(tǒng)軟件
軟件系統(tǒng)總框圖如圖2所示。
蜂鳴器相關(guān)文章:蜂鳴器原理
評(píng)論